The 21st Myanmar Traditional Medicine Practitioners Conference and Symposium on Myanmar Traditional Medicine Science were held at the Myanmar International Convention Centre II in Nay Pyi Taw yesterday morning.
Chairman of the Leading Committee on Organizing the 21st Myanmar Traditional Medicine Practitioners Conference and Symposium on Myanmar Traditional Medicine Science Union Minister for Health Dr Thet Khaing Win chaired the conference, and Sub-committee Chairman Director-General of the Traditional Medicine Department Dr Su Su Dwe, Chairman of the Advisory Board on Traditional Medicine Professor Dr U Meik, Myanmar Traditional Medicine Council Patron U Myint Lwin and Vice-Chairman U Paw Nyein acted as panellists.
The Union minister delivered the opening speech.
Afterwards, Representative Daw Ar Sa Mi from Kachin State and Representative U Saw Hla Htoo Kyaw from Mon State submitted their proposals and conference representatives from Mandalay Region and Magway Region seconded the proposals.
In the afternoon, Chairman of the Working Committee on Organizing the 21st Myanmar Traditional Medicine Practitioners Conference and Symposium on Myanmar Traditional Medicine Science Deputy Minister Dr Aye Tun chaired the second session of the conference, and Director-General Dr Su Su Dwe, Myanmar Traditional Medicine Council Chairman U Myint Oo, MTMC Patron U Myint Lwin, Vice Chairman of the Advisory Board on Traditional Medicine U Than Nyunt and ABTM member U Wa Tun acted as panellists.
Then, Representative U Zaw Lin from Shan State, Representative U Han Nyein from Bago Region, and Representative U Thaik Tun from Magway Region put forward their proposals and representatives from Yangon Region, Chin State and Rakhine State seconded the proposals.
Next, the video message to the conference and symposium by SAC Chairman Prime Minister Senior General Maha Thray Sithu Min Aung Hlaing was put on record.
The conference approved the instructions in the opening speech of Patron of the Leading Committee on Organizing the 21st Myanmar Traditional Medicine Practitioners Conference and Symposium on Myanmar Traditional Medicine Science SAC Vice-Chair Deputy Prime Minister Vice-Senior General Soe Win called on all those concerned to perceive the points in the SAC Chairman’s speech as work guidelines. — MNA/CT
